Out-of-state students

Financial aid for out-of-state students

Non-California residents must arrive at UC Davis with sufficient funds to cover tuition and fees, as well as expenses such as housing and food, books and supplies, personal expenses, and transportation, and must have the funds necessary for every year that they attend UC Davis.

Out-of-state residents are eligible for federal financial aid based on their Free Application for Federal Student Aid, the FAFSA, but state and university need-based funding is not available.


High school seniors and transfer students, here's what you will need to know when applying for financial aid:

AUG 1: Beginworking on your UC Application.
OCT 1: The Free Application for Federal Student Aid, or FAFSA opens.
NOV 1-30: Submit your admissions application to the University.
MAR 2: Priority deadline to complete your FAFSA for maximum aid consideration. Be sure to also list UC Davis school code 001313.
after filing: Log in to FAFSA to view your FAFSA Submission Summary or to check the status of your application.
mid-MAR-APR: If admitted to UC Davis, you will be able to log in to MyAwards to review your aid and requirements.
